Recognizing Limiting Beliefs

Limiting beliefs are thoughts that hold us back, often without us realizing it. They stop us from reaching our full potential. To beat these beliefs, we must first spot them.

Identifying Your Limiting Beliefs

Knowing your thoughts and beliefs is the first step to changing them. Common beliefs that hold us back include negative self-talk and fear of failure. Reflecting on your thoughts and feelings can help you find these beliefs.

Journaling is a great way to spot these beliefs. Writing down your thoughts helps you see patterns that might be holding you back. For instance, if you often think “I’m not good enough,” this is a belief that’s holding you back.

Strategies to Overcome Limiting Beliefs

After spotting your limiting beliefs, you can start working on ways to overcome them. This includes challenging these beliefs, changing your thoughts to more positive ones, and practicing mindfulness.

  • Self-reflection: Regularly taking time to reflect on your thoughts and feelings can help you become more aware of your limiting beliefs.
  • Reframing: Actively challenging negative thoughts and replacing them with more positive or realistic ones can help you overcome limiting beliefs.
  • Mindfulness: Practicing mindfulness can help you become more aware of your thoughts and feelings in the present moment, making it easier to recognize and challenge limiting beliefs.

By using these strategies, you can start to overcome your limiting beliefs and reach your goals.

Cultivating a Growth Mindset

Embracing a growth mindset is a journey that unlocks your full potential. It leads to personal and professional growth. Understanding this mindset and its benefits helps you become more resilient, motivated, and well-rounded.

Understanding Growth Mindset

A growth mindset believes that abilities and intelligence can grow with effort. Carol Dweck introduced this idea. It shows the value of facing challenges, learning from failures, and never giving up.

Benefits of a Growth Mindset

Having a growth mindset brings many advantages. You become more resilient, motivated, and creative.

  • Increased Resilience: People with a growth mindset handle setbacks better.
  • Improved Motivation: They stay motivated by focusing on learning and improvement.
  • Enhanced Creativity: It encourages exploring new ideas and approaches.

Setting Realistic Goals

Setting realistic goals is key to personal growth. Clear, achievable objectives help guide your journey. They make your path to self-improvement clear.

Understanding your limits is crucial when setting goals. It’s about finding a balance between dreams and what’s possible. Realistic goals boost your motivation and sense of achievement.

The SMART Goal Framework

The SMART goal framework is a great tool for setting goals. SMART stands for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ound. It makes your goals clear and easy to follow.

  • Specific: Clearly define what you want to achieve.
  • Measurable: Quantify your goal so progress can be tracked.
  • Achievable: Ensure the goal is realistic based on your resources and constraints.
  • Relevant: Align your goal with your broader personal development objectives.
  • Time-bound: Set a specific deadline for achieving your goal.

Adjusting Goals as You Grow

As you grow, your goals may change. New opportunities and priorities can emerge. It’s important to regularly review and adjust your goals.

To adjust your goals effectively:

  1. Regularly review your progress and assess whether your goals are still aligned with your personal development objectives.
  2. Be willing to modify your goals based on new information or changing circumstances.
  3. Celebrate your achievements and use them as a foundation for setting new, challenging goals.

By setting realistic goals and adjusting them as needed, you can keep moving forward. This leads to greater success and fulfillment in your personal growth journey.

Building Confidence Through Action

The path to confidence is paved with small, deliberate steps. It’s not about making giant leaps. It’s about consistently taking action towards your goals. When you focus on making progress, you’ll start to feel more assured in your abilities.

Taking Small Steps

Taking small steps is essential to building confidence. By breaking down larger tasks into manageable chunks, you can make steady progress without feeling overwhelmed. This approach helps to build momentum and reinforces the idea that you are capable of achieving your goals.

For instance, if you’re looking to improve your public speaking skills, start by practicing in front of a mirror. Then, gradually move on to speaking in front of small groups. Each small success will boost your confidence and motivate you to take the next step.
